From 9c93e6461c8c6ec2e8d3e73f506389ac7086d531 Mon Sep 17 00:00:00 2001 From: Thomas Vigouroux Date: Thu, 8 Jul 2021 23:08:42 +0200 Subject: refactor(undo): remove last occurence of save_curbuf --- src/nvim/undo.c | 4 ---- 1 file changed, 4 deletions(-) (limited to 'src/nvim/undo.c') diff --git a/src/nvim/undo.c b/src/nvim/undo.c index 6abb045264..d561ca5b83 100644 --- a/src/nvim/undo.c +++ b/src/nvim/undo.c @@ -3173,11 +3173,8 @@ u_header_T *u_force_get_undo_header(buf_T *buf) if (!uhp) { // Undo is normally invoked in change code, which already has swapped // curbuf. - buf_T *save_curbuf = curbuf; - curbuf = buf; // Args are tricky: this means replace empty range by empty range.. u_savecommon(curbuf, 0, 1, 1, true); - curbuf = save_curbuf; uhp = buf->b_u_curhead; if (!uhp) { @@ -3186,7 +3183,6 @@ u_header_T *u_force_get_undo_header(buf_T *buf) abort(); } } - curbuf = save_curbuf; } return uhp; } -- cgit